What a Ductless Heat Pump Is
A ductless heat pump pairs a single outdoor unit with one or more slim indoor “heads” mounted high on a wall or recessed in a ceiling. A small refrigerant line — not bulky sheet-metal ductwork — connects them through a roughly three-inch hole in the wall. Each head delivers heating in winter and cooling in summer to the space it serves, controlled by its own handheld remote or wall thermostat.
In summer the system reverses, just like a central heat pump: the indoor heads absorb heat and humidity from your rooms, and the outdoor unit releases that heat outside. You get the same cold, dehumidified air as central AC, delivered zone by zone exactly where you want it.
Why Ductless Cooling Fits Aldergrove
Aldergrove has a wide mix of housing — older ranchers and farmhouses, acreage homes, and additions built and finished over the years. Many of these were never ducted for cooling, or they have rooms a central system simply can’t satisfy: sun-baked bonus rooms over garages, west-facing master bedrooms, finished basements, and laneway or in-law suites. A ductless system solves all of these without tearing open walls and ceilings for ductwork, which keeps installation clean and fast.
On Aldergrove’s hotter, more inland summer afternoons, a ductless setup also gives you precise control: cool the bedrooms at night and the main living areas by day, instead of paying to condition the entire house at once. That zoning is one of the biggest reasons local homeowners choose ductless over trying to retrofit central air into an older home.
Single-Zone vs. Multi-Zone
| Setup | Best For | How It Works |
|---|---|---|
| Single-zone | One hot room, suite, or addition | One outdoor unit, one indoor head |
| Multi-zone | Whole-home cooling without ducts | One outdoor unit, several indoor heads |
| Mixed | Central system plus a problem room | Add a ductless head where ducts can’t reach |
Benefits of Ductless Cooling
- No duct losses — energy isn’t wasted through leaky attic or crawlspace ducts, so more of what you pay for reaches the room.
- Room-by-room control — cool only the zones you’re using, with independent setpoints.
- Quiet operation — indoor heads whisper; the outdoor unit is far quieter than old AC condensers.
- Heating and cooling in one — efficient comfort all year from a single system.
- Strong dehumidification — takes the muggy edge off hot afternoons, not just the temperature.
- Fast, clean install — no major renovation or extensive ductwork required.
Sizing and Rebates
Right-sizing is everything with ductless. Too small and a room never cools on a heat-wave day; too large and the unit short-cycles, runs noisily, and dehumidifies poorly. ROMA sizes every zone room by room during a free assessment, accounting for window area, sun exposure, ceiling height, and insulation. Because ductless heat pumps both heat and cool efficiently, Aldergrove homeowners may also qualify for FortisBC and CleanBC rebates when installing a qualifying system, which can meaningfully reduce the upfront cost. Frequently Asked Questions
What is a ductless heat pump?
A ductless heat pump (also called a mini-split) pairs an outdoor compressor with one or more wall- or ceiling-mounted indoor heads, connected by a small refrigerant line instead of ductwork. Each head heats and cools the room it serves, with its own control.
Can a ductless heat pump cool my whole Aldergrove house?
Yes — a multi-zone ductless system uses several indoor heads on one outdoor unit to cool an entire home. It is ideal for Aldergrove houses without ducts, for additions, or for rooms that overheat that a central system can’t reach.
Is ductless cooling efficient?
Very. Ductless systems avoid the energy lost through leaky attic and crawlspace ducts and use inverter compressors that modulate output instead of cycling on and off, making them one of the most efficient ways to cool a BC home.
How many indoor heads do I need?
It depends on your layout — typically one head per open living area or bedroom you want conditioned. ROMA sizes the system room by room during a free assessment so you are neither over- nor under-cooled on a heat-wave day.
Are ductless heat pumps quiet?
Yes. Indoor heads run very quietly, often quieter than a conversation, and the outdoor unit is far quieter than older AC condensers — a real benefit for bedrooms and close Aldergrove lot lines.
